The Soviet Union and Cold War Neutrality and Nonalignment in Europe examines how the
neutral European countries and the Soviet Union interacted after World War II. Amid the
Cold War division of Europe into Western and Eastern blocs, several long-time neutral
countries abandoned neutrality and joined NATO. Other countries remained neutral but
were still perceived as a threat to the Soviet Union's sphere of influence. Based on extensive
archival research, this volume offers state-of-the-art essays about relations between …
